Output 28a8b41f1cc69dfda60f387d0791932598660ffc51aea7d526a39aba864843b4:0

value
102563585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 487d54bb861e0cbc55759620b2062a77b7da4343 OP_EQUAL
address
MEWT2PfWwazoWxLf3DF5A5iqLJzZDKz9o8
transaction
28a8b41f1cc69dfda60f387d0791932598660ffc51aea7d526a39aba864843b4
spent
true